单词 radio-telegraphy
释义

radio-telegraphyn.

Brit. /ˌreɪdɪəʊtᵻˈlɛɡrəfi/, U.S. /ˈˌreɪdioʊtəˈlɛɡrəfi/
Origin: Formed within English, by compounding. Etymons: radio- comb. form3, telegraphy n.
Etymology: < radio- comb. form3 + telegraphy n. Compare French radiotélégraphie (1905), Italian radiotelegrafia (1903).
Telegraphy by means of radio (rather than wires); wireless telegraphy.

1898 J. Munro in Electrician 21 Jan. 428/2 ‘Wireless telegraphy’ is not a bad technical term; but if a more scientific name be desirable would not Radiotelegraphy or Ray Telegraphy be preferable to ‘Space Telegraphy’? which Dr. Lodge employs.
1906 Westm. Gaz. 19 Dec. 2/2 Wireless telegraphy, or ‘radio-telegraphy’, as it is more technically called.
1921 Jrnl. Royal Soc. Arts 9 Dec. 68/2 Marconi..was able to dispatch wireless messages across the Atlantic which made long-distance radio~telegraphy a demonstrated achievement.
1966 McGraw-Hill Encycl. Sci. & Technol. (rev. ed.) I. 364/2 Most aviation and marine radiotelegraphy uses AM manual methods.
2004 C. Inaba in P. P. O'Brien Anglo-Japanese Alliance, 1902–22 iv. 67 Having a network of disguised cruisers equipped with radiotelegraphy throughout the East China Sea..would be important.
